For the 2025-26 school year, there are 2 public schools serving 2,780 students in the neighborhood of Grant Park, Portland, OR.
The neighborhood of Grant Park, Portland, OR public schools have a diversity score of 0.48, which is less than the Oregon public school average of 0.60.
Minority enrollment is 29% of the student body (majority Hispanic and Black), which is less than the Oregon public school average of 42% (majority Hispanic).
